Understanding the Scam
The primary modus operandi of the callers from 03 4206 6201 / 0342066201 appears to involve various forms of scam activity, including number spoofing. Spammers typically use deceitful tactics to make it seem as if they are calling from a local number, playing on the trust of the receiver. In this case, they have been reported as claiming to represent the wine group, Oak Estate, requesting sensitive credit card details under the guise of promotional offers.

How to Handle Calls from 03 4206 6201
If you receive a call from this number, here are some guidelines to help you navigate the situation:
- Do Not Engage: If you answer and there is silence, it is best to hang up. Engaging with the caller may lead to more unwanted calls.
- Use Call Blocking Features: Utilize your phone’s built-in features or third-party applications to block the number. This will prevent future attempts from this scammer.
- Report the Number: Consider reporting the number through the appropriate channels to help protect others in the community. Tools like Reverseau can assist in identifying such malicious contacts.
